Accra’s Hidden Oasis: La Villa Boutique hotel delivers serenity

La Villa Boutique Hotel in Accra blends modern luxury, lush gardens, and authentic Ghanaian hospitality near Oxford Street.

At a Glance


  • Central Osu location with serene gardens near Oxford Street and top landmarks.
  • Immaculate rooms featuring modern amenities and authentic Ghanaian design.
  • Personalized hospitality and poolside experiences elevate guest satisfaction.

Nestled in the cultural and nightlife hub of Osu, La Villa Boutique Hotel has become a go-to destination for travelers seeking a mix of modern luxury, privacy, and authentic Ghanaian hospitality.

With its proximity to Oxford Street, Independence Square, and Accra Mall, the property offers both convenience and an exclusive retreat for business and leisure visitors.

An urban oasis near oxford street

Just minutes from the U.S. Embassy, Kotoka International Airport, and top landmarks, La Villa Boutique Hotel provides easy access to Accra’s premier shopping, dining, and entertainment spots.

Despite its central location, the hotel’s lush tropical gardens and tranquil poolside lounge create a peaceful sanctuary that feels far removed from the city’s energy.

Unmatched cleanliness and comfort

The hotel’s commitment to excellence is evident in its spacious rooms, crisp linens, and modern amenities such as air-conditioning, high-speed Wi-Fi, and smart TVs. 

While a handful of guests note occasional maintenance tweaks, the consistent five-star cleanliness standards keep travelers returning.

Ghanaian hospitality at its best

La Villa Boutique Hotel is celebrated for its personalized, multilingual service, often described by guests as “beyond expectations.”

From arranging private city tours and cultural excursions to organizing surprise celebrations, the staff’s genuine warmth and attention to detail make every stay memorable.

Distinctive rooms with boutique flair

With 55 individually designed rooms ranging from executive suites to one-bedroom apartments, each space combines contemporary design with handcrafted Ghanaian decor.

Expect plush bedding, blackout curtains, minibars, workspaces, Netflix-enabled TVs, and secure safes.

Although a few travelers mention firm mattresses, the stylish interiors and cozy ambiance consistently receive high praise.

Poolside relaxation and culinary highlights

The centerpiece of the property is its resort-style pool surrounded by chic loungers and shaded umbrellas—an ideal spot to unwind under Accra’s tropical sun.

Guests often enjoy poolside movie nights, art exhibitions, and live music events that add a local cultural flavor.

The hotel’s signature restaurant serves a curated menu featuring Ghanaian classics and international favorites.

The breakfast buffet and popular signature fried rice earn glowing reviews, though some visitors suggest expanding the dinner menu with more local dishes.
